Brazilian winger scored for the first time since his return to Real Betis as the Spanish side played out a 2-2 draw with Nottingham Forest at Estadio de la Curtuja in the UEFA Europa League on Wednesday, Afrosport reports.

The 25-year-old joined the Andalusian outfit on a permanent basis from Manchester United after a successful loan spell that saw the team reach the UEFA Conference League final and finish sixth in La Liga.

He got things rolling in the 15th minute when he laid the ball for DR Congo forward Cedric Bakambu to rifle home.

Betis’ lead did not last for long as new Forest signing Igor Jesus scored a brace in the 18th and 23rd minute, the second occasion he scored twice for the Midlands outfit having done so in the 3-2 defeat to Swansea City in the EFL Cup second round.

The momentum remained in favour of Ange Postecoglou’s side until the 85th minute when Antony fired a shot from a Marc Roca cross.


In other Europa League results on Wednesday, FC Midtjylland of Denmark defeated Sturm Graz of Austria 2-0 while PAOK of Greece and Maccabi Tel Aviv of Israel played out a goalless draw.

Portuguese side Braga defeated Feyenoord 1-0 while Croatian giants Dinamo Zagreb stunned Turkish heavyweights Fenerbahce 3-1 and Bulgarian outfit Ludogorets edged Malmo of Sweden 2-1.
